Every Detail On The Front
The artwork consists entirely of text arranged in three distinct horizontal sections using only yellow and white colors. The top line features the words SUNSET PARK curved in an upward arch, establishing a classic athletic aesthetic. In the center, the acronym NYC sits inside a solid yellow circle bordered in white, creating a focal point between the upper and lower text. The bottom section displays the word BROOKLYN in straight, block-style capital letters that anchor the composition. This typography-only layout avoids illustrations or imagery, relying instead on the structured stacking of names to define the visual hierarchy and honor the location.

Care
Machine wash cold, inside out, with like colours. Tumble dry low or hang to dry. Do not iron directly over the print — press from the back if you need to. No bleach, no dry cleaning.
The ink is water-based and cures into the fabric, so it will soften with the canvas rather than peel off it.
